天天看點

Verilog入門——Quartus2基礎使用

一、建立工程

1、打開Quartus2

2、點選菜單欄中的“file”,選擇“New Project Wizard"

Verilog入門——Quartus2基礎使用

3、點選Next

4、選擇工程存儲路徑

Verilog入門——Quartus2基礎使用

5、輸入工程名字

Verilog入門——Quartus2基礎使用

6、點選Next

7、選擇fpga類型和型号,根據自己的闆子型号選擇

Verilog入門——Quartus2基礎使用

8、一路Next,直到finish

Verilog入門——Quartus2基礎使用

9、到此一個新工程就建立完成了

10、建立一個Verilog HDL 檔案

Verilog入門——Quartus2基礎使用

11、粘貼以下代碼,主要功能是讓一個小燈閃爍(破編輯器複制粘貼都沒有,等我找到怎麼粘貼代碼就把這連結去掉)

代碼連接配接

不想畫積分的可以自己敲一下,當作練手

Verilog入門——Quartus2基礎使用

12、粘好代碼之後,儲存一下檔案,然後把這個檔案設定成頂層子產品

Verilog入門——Quartus2基礎使用

13、然後切換到Hierarchy,右鍵點選test2上面的那個東西,選擇Device,如下圖

Verilog入門——Quartus2基礎使用

14、選擇"Device and Pin Options"

Verilog入門——Quartus2基礎使用

15、在"Configuration"中選擇晶片型号(我的是EPCS16)

Verilog入門——Quartus2基礎使用

16、點選"Unused Pins",選擇"As input tri-stated"

Verilog入門——Quartus2基礎使用

17、點選"Dual-Purpose Pins",把所有Value換成"Use as regular I/O"

Verilog入門——Quartus2基礎使用

18、點選"Voltage",選擇"3.3-V LVTTL"

Verilog入門——Quartus2基礎使用

19、點選OK,然後編譯工程

Verilog入門——Quartus2基礎使用

20、點選"Pin Planner"然後設定引腳

Verilog入門——Quartus2基礎使用

21、引腳設定好如下圖

Verilog入門——Quartus2基礎使用

22、再編譯一次

23、選擇"tool"裡面的"Programmer"

Verilog入門——Quartus2基礎使用

24、插上USB-Blaster,插到fpga闆子的JTAG口,給闆子上電,一定要先插上調試器再給FPGA上電,左上角如果能顯示USB-Blaster的驅動就能正常下載下傳,如果沒有驅動請先安裝驅動,安裝驅動的方法這裡就不介紹了,可以去百度,Mode選擇JTAG

Verilog入門——Quartus2基礎使用

25、選擇左邊的"Add File",然後選擇擴充名為".sof"的檔案,然後點選start,右上角顯示"100%(Successful)"就表示下載下傳成功,你的闆子上的小燈就會愉快的跳動起來。

Verilog入門——Quartus2基礎使用